抽象工厂模式相对于简单工厂模式,会复杂一些,但是扩展性变得更加好; 一、实现抽象工厂一共分一下几个步骤: 创建产品接口 创建产品抽象类 创建产品具体实现类 创建工厂接口 创建抽象工厂 创建具体工厂实现类 创造者调用创造方法 下面是简单的类图: 产品类图: 工厂类图: 1、创建产品接口 package ...
分类:
其他好文 时间:
2020-07-15 15:29:55
阅读次数:
72
01——EL EL:Express Language,表达式语言 主要作用,用来替代jsp文件中的一部分java代码 request.getAttribute(); session.getAttribute(); 语法格式: 》以$开头,后面是{} 》${msg} 可以替代 request.getA ...
分类:
编程语言 时间:
2020-07-14 13:08:01
阅读次数:
63
This week we are reading about the beginnings of Islam, and the simultaneous expansion of Christianity in the West. You may notice that the two overla ...
分类:
其他好文 时间:
2020-07-14 13:02:46
阅读次数:
101
箭头函数在一下情况中避免使用 使用箭头函数定义对象方法 let obj = { value: 1, getValue: () => console.log(this.value); } obj.getValue(); // undefined 定义原型方法时 function Foo() { thi ...
分类:
其他好文 时间:
2020-07-14 00:40:35
阅读次数:
60
1、详细链接见 https://www.cnblogs.com/mdevelopment/p/9456486.html 复习ROC曲线: ROC曲线是一个突出ADS分辨能力的曲线,用来区分正常点和异常点。ROC曲线将TPR召回率描绘为FPR假阳性率的函数。 曲线下的面积(AUC)越大,曲线越接近水平 ...
分类:
其他好文 时间:
2020-07-13 18:34:45
阅读次数:
63
var tab = $('#maintabs').tabs('getSelected'); //获得当前选中的tab 的href var url = $(tab.panel('options')).attr('href'); tab.panel('refresh', url); ...
分类:
其他好文 时间:
2020-07-13 11:27:12
阅读次数:
57
概述 一方面, 面向对象语言对事物的体现都是以对象的形式,为了方便对多个对象的操作,就要对对象进行存储。另一方面,使用 Array 存储对象方面具有一些弊端,而 Java 集合就像一种容器,可以动态地把多个对象的引用放入容器中 数组在内存存储方面的特点 数组初始化以后,长度就确定了 数组声明的类型, ...
分类:
其他好文 时间:
2020-07-12 18:43:50
阅读次数:
78
1)使用文本或者链接地址写到代码中(不推荐)时,实例如下: jdbc:mysql://localhost:3306/tms?useUnicode=true&characterEncoding=utf8 2) 使用XML文件时: jdbc:mysql://localhost:3306/tms?useU ...
分类:
数据库 时间:
2020-07-12 14:46:47
阅读次数:
75
一、什么是设计模式 设计模式(Design pattern)是一套被反复使用、多数人知晓的、经过分类编目的、代码设计经验的总结。使用设计模式是为了可重用代码、让代码更容易被他人理解、保证代码可靠性。 毫无疑问,设计模式于己于他人于系统都是多赢的,设计模式使代码编制真正工程化,设计模式是软件工程的基石 ...
分类:
编程语言 时间:
2020-07-11 22:41:30
阅读次数:
65
1、三种操作语句: DDL(数据库定义语句):数据库、表、视图、索引、存储过程的相关操作语句,例如Create、Drop、Desc、Show等 DML(数据管理语句):插入数据Insert,删除数据Delete,更新数据Update,查询数据Select DCL(数据库控制语句):如创建数据库用户, ...
分类:
数据库 时间:
2020-07-11 19:27:41
阅读次数:
99